Аннотация The hydration was found to reduce an efficiency of drug encapsulation by native cyclodextrins (CDs) when water is added above a certain threshold level. The hydration water competes with indomethacin for solid-phase inclusion in γ-cyclodextrin (γCD) and β-cyclodextrin (βCD) with an increase of water contents to the saturation level. No competing effect was observed for α-cyclodextrin (αCD) with this drug. The hydration effect for indomethacin correlates with the influence of hydration water on inclusion of volatile organic guests by native CDs. For these guests and γCD, the competing hydration effect was estimated also by determination of vapor sorption isotherms and was found higher than that for βCD but in most cases lower than such effect for αCD. The inclusion affinity and capacity of dried γCD for water and organic guests were determined and a significant size exclusion effect was observed, which contributes to the water-guest competition. The ratio between competing and activation roles of water for the studied three native cyclodextrins correlates with the parameters of their unit cells in hydrates and in dried state
